HOW VALIDATE INPUT AND ALLOW HTML IN ASP.NET MVC CAN SAVE YOU TIME, STRESS, AND MONEY.

How Validate Input and Allow HTML in ASP.NET MVC can Save You Time, Stress, and Money.

How Validate Input and Allow HTML in ASP.NET MVC can Save You Time, Stress, and Money.

Blog Article

The two product binding and design validation occur ahead of the execution of the controller motion or possibly a Razor Pages handler approach. For World wide web applications, it's the app's obligation to inspect ModelState.IsValid and react properly. Web apps normally redisplay the site having an mistake concept:

Design point out represents glitches that come from two subsystems: design binding and model validation. Glitches that originate from design binding are normally info conversion faults.

Can Shimano hydraulic brake levers and calipers use both BH59 or BH90 hose programs supplied the proper insert for that hose procedure is used?

If an item falls without having friction inside a gravitational industry is the common Velocity impartial of The trail taken?

Design-bound major-stage nodes are validated Together with validating model Attributes. In the next instance from the sample application, the VerifyPhone approach utilizes the RegularExpressionAttribute to validate the phone motion parameter:

The validation principles as well as error strings are specified only inside the Film course. These same validation principles are quickly placed on the Edit see and some other sights templates you may perhaps create that edit your model.

But if you don't use the attribute, you get a default mistake concept. To specify a personalized error message, utilize the attribute.

This process of rendering data- attributes in HTML is used by the ClassicMovieWithClientValidator attribute while in the sample application. So as to add shopper validation by using this method:

Property1 inside the created code And that's why you need not prefix with Validate Input and Allow HTML in ASP.NET MVC Product. You need to use the "@" character to get started on an inline expression and go before the m.:

During this task, you will put into action the HTTP-GET version on the Delete motion method to retrieve the album's facts.

In the event you disable JavaScript as part of your browser, then post the form with mistakes, the break position is going to be strike. You continue to get full validation devoid of JavaScript.

I want to make just one discipline (The outline) allow HTML which I'll preform my very own sanitation on in a afterwards issue.

By default, whenever a validation mistake happens, model validation makes a ModelStateDictionary Together with the home identify since the error critical. Some apps, which include solitary page applications, take advantage of using JSON residence names for validation mistakes created from Internet APIs.

Whitespace inside a string area is considered legitimate input via the jQuery Validation demanded process. Server-facet validation considers a expected string subject invalid if only whitespace is entered.

Report this page